Bitree t啥意思
WebNov 26, 2024 · 第一行为二叉树的最长路径长度,第二行为此路径上从根到叶结点的各结点的值。. 思路:(递归). 函数longest_path (BiTree T,int *path,int &len,int *longestpath,int &longest_len) //char path [] 每次循环得到的路径. //char longestpath []最长路径. //int &longest_len最长路径的大小. //int &len ... WebCSDN问答为您找到int createBiTree( BiTree &r)这里是什么意思???相关问题答案,如果想了解更多关于int createBiTree( BiTree &r)这里是什么意思??? c++ 技术问题等相关 …
Bitree t啥意思
Did you know?
Web首先明确一个问题:Bitree &T 中的&是引用,这个也就是取地址的意思,这个只有C++中才有,你也可以用C中的指针,用Bitree *T,但是这样你调用Insert时就必须这样调 … WebMar 21, 2024 · 1、树的定义 树是n(n>=0)个结点的有限集。当n = 0时,称为空树。在任意一棵非空树中应满足: 有且仅有一个特定的称为根的结点。当n>1时,其余节点可分为m(m>0)个互不相交的有限集T1,T2,…,Tm,其中每个集合本身又是一棵树,并且称为根的子树。显然,树的定义是递归的,即在树的定义中又用到 ...
Web1.为什么(Bitree *T)而不用(Bitree T)?? 这是因为我们需要构造二叉树的时候.需要在Creat_bitree()函数里面构造. 而如果不使用指针传递参数,那么对形参的改变将不会影响 … WebJul 2, 2024 · 本题要求实现一个函数,可统计二叉树中度为2的结点个数。函数接口定义:int NodeCount ( BiTree T);T是二叉树树根指针,函数NodeCount返回二叉树中度为2的结点个数,若树为空,返回0。裁判测试程序样例:#include #include typedef char ElemType;typedef struct BiTNode{ ElemType data; struct BiTN
WebJun 28, 2024 · 以下内容是csdn社区关于二叉树的初始化,销毁,清空树,判断是否为空相关内容,如果想了解更多关于c语言社区其他内容 ... Web2013-05-11 C++BiTree的用法,二叉树创建问题 14. 2024-09-10 为什么在二叉树的遍历中,指针的声明用BiTree p=T?. 而... 2011-04-12 二叉树排序和插入函数中的参数写法带* …
WebSeasonal Variation. Generally, the summers are pretty warm, the winters are mild, and the humidity is moderate. January is the coldest month, with average high temperatures near 31 degrees. July is the warmest month, with average high temperatures near 81 degrees. Much hotter summers and cold winters are not uncommon.
WebJan 4, 2024 · 编程实现书P121 ADT BinaryTree 基本操作20个,用二叉链表结构实现. 基本概念:. 二叉树 是一种应用广泛的树型结构,它的特点是每个结点至多只有两棵子树. 并且二叉树的子树有左右之分,其次序不能任意颠倒. 1. Status InitBiTree (BiTree *T) 构造空二叉树. … sims 3 dream homesWebDec 10, 2024 · 6-5 二叉树的层次遍历 (6分)本题要求实现给定的二叉树的层次遍历。函数接口定义:void Levelorder(BiTree T);T是二叉树树根指针,Levelorder函数输出给定二叉树的层次遍历序列,格式为一个空格跟着一个字符。其中BinTree结构定义如下:typedef char ElemType;typedef struct BiTNode{ ElemType data; struct BiTNode *lchild, *rchild ... sims 3 ea app not launchingWebAug 2, 2024 · 3 人 赞同了该回答. 我个人认为代码有误或者代码不全。. 从单词看,BiTree显然是表示BinaryTree,即二叉树。. 而从后面的p->lchild可以看出来这个p是一个指针,且定义了左右儿子,所以可以推断这里的p应该是这个二叉树的节点。. 但是,在题主贴出来的代码 … sims 3 ea app expansion packs not installingWebNov 2, 2024 · 本题要求实现一个函数,按照中序遍历的顺序输出给定二叉树中度为1的结点。函数接口定义:void InorderPrintNodes( BiTree T);T是二叉树树根指针,InorderPrintNodes按照中序遍历的顺序输出给定二叉树T中度为1的结点,格式为一个空格跟着一个字符。其中BiTree结构定义如下:typedef struct BiTNode{ ElemType data; … rbc bow trail branch calgaryWebNov 26, 2024 · 先说思路: 有下面三种情况: 如果是空树,返回0; 如果只有一个根结点,即左右子树为空NULL,返回1; 如果左右子树不空,返回递归求左右子树叶子结点之和。本题要求实现一个函数,可统计二叉树的叶子结点个数。函数接口定义: int LeafCount ( BiTree T); T是二叉树树根指针,函数LeafCount返回二叉树 ... rbc bourseWeb3 人 赞同了该回答. 我个人认为代码有误或者代码不全。. 从单词看,BiTree显然是表示BinaryTree,即二叉树。. 而从后面的p->lchild可以看出来这个p是一个指针,且定义了左 … sims 3 download for pcWebNov 21, 2024 · 本题要求实现一个函数,按照中序遍历的顺序输出给定二叉树中度为1的结点。函数接口定义: void InorderPrintNodes( BiTree T); T是二叉树树根指针,InorderPrintNodes按照中序遍历的顺序输出给定二叉树T中度为1的结点,格式为一个空格跟着一个字符。其中BiTree结构定义如下: typedef struct BiTNode { Ele... sims 3 ds cover